Device for gear surface polishing
By designing a combination of support frame, hydraulic telescopic rod and grinding disc, comprehensive grinding of gear grooves and both upper and lower surfaces is achieved, solving the problem that existing devices cannot grind grooves and improving gear production quality.

Technical Field
[0001] This utility model relates to the field of gear technology, specifically a device for grinding the surface of gears. Background Technology
[0002] Gears are made of circular teeth with an equal number of teeth. Power or rotational speed is transmitted through the meshing between gears. There are various meshing methods for gears, including planar gears, bevel gears, and worm gears. Planar gears have smooth meshing and high transmission efficiency, and are widely used in various mechanical equipment.
[0003] According to the utility model patent application CN221583005U, a deburring grinding device for gears is disclosed, which includes a housing with a processing position. In the processing position, a gear body and a rotating mechanism are installed sequentially from top to bottom. A movable grinding mechanism is installed on one side of the gear body. The grinding mechanism has two grinding parts divided into two upper and lower parts and a moving mechanism for driving the two grinding parts closer to the gear body.
[0004] Although this equipment, through the addition of a moving mechanism and grinding components, can bring two grinding components closer to the gear body and position them on the top and bottom sides of the gear body respectively, allowing for simultaneous double-sided grinding and deburring of the gear body as it rotates, this equipment can only grind the top and bottom surfaces of the gear and cannot grind the grooves on the gear, resulting in a reduction in gear production quality. Therefore, we provide a device for grinding gear surfaces to solve these problems. Utility Model Content

[0029] Working principle: In use, the gear body 204 is first placed on the fixed post 211. Then, by twisting the threaded rod 206, the limiting washer 210 is driven to descend, thereby fixing and limiting the position of the gear body 204. When it is necessary to grind the groove surface of the gear body 204, the extension end of the hydraulic telescopic rod 207 is extended and retracted, driving the sliding plate (203) to rise and fall, which in turn drives the grinding disc 209 to rise and fall. Furthermore, by rotating the output end of the drive motor 213, the fixed post 210 is driven to descend. 1. Rotation drives the gear body 204 to rotate, thereby polishing the groove surface of the gear body 204. When the groove surface is polished, the upper and lower surfaces of the gear body 204 need to be polished. The telescopic end of the hydraulic telescopic rod 207 is retracted, driving the polishing disc 209 to move upward. Then, the output end of the drive motor 213 continues to rotate, driving the gear body 204 to rotate continuously. This allows the polishing block 202 to polish the upper and lower surfaces of the gear body 204, effectively avoiding the problem of not being able to polish the groove of the gear, which would lead to a decrease in gear production quality.
